Repository: giraph Updated Branches: refs/heads/trunk 31026d4d2 -> a6f2a4fc9
GIRAPH-985 addition: Making sum counter come first Test Plan: mvn clean install, run a job, confirmed it is first Reviewers: maja.kabiljo Differential Revision: https://reviews.facebook.net/D31965 Project: http://git-wip-us.apache.org/repos/asf/giraph/repo Commit: http://git-wip-us.apache.org/repos/asf/giraph/commit/a6f2a4fc Tree: http://git-wip-us.apache.org/repos/asf/giraph/tree/a6f2a4fc Diff: http://git-wip-us.apache.org/repos/asf/giraph/diff/a6f2a4fc Branch: refs/heads/trunk Commit: a6f2a4fc929d01073058578175981b0c1c616ba0 Parents: 31026d4 Author: Igor Kabiljo <[email protected]> Authored: Thu Jan 22 10:36:32 2015 -0800 Committer: Maja Kabiljo <[email protected]> Committed: Thu Jan 22 10:36:41 2015 -0800 ---------------------------------------------------------------------- .../org/apache/giraph/metrics/SuperstepMetricsRegistry.java |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/giraph/blob/a6f2a4fc/giraph-core/src/main/java/org/apache/giraph/metrics/SuperstepMetricsRegistry.java ---------------------------------------------------------------------- diff --git a/giraph-core/src/main/java/org/apache/giraph/metrics/SuperstepMetricsRegistry.java b/giraph-core/src/main/java/org/apache/giraph/metrics/SuperstepMetricsRegistry.java index 3a22d69..078bbe8 100644 --- a/giraph-core/src/main/java/org/apache/giraph/metrics/SuperstepMetricsRegistry.java +++ b/giraph-core/src/main/java/org/apache/giraph/metrics/SuperstepMetricsRegistry.java @@ -18,8 +18,10 @@ package org.apache.giraph.metrics; -import org.apache.giraph.conf.GiraphConfiguration; +import java.io.PrintStream; + import org.apache.giraph.bsp.BspService; +import org.apache.giraph.conf.GiraphConfiguration; import com.yammer.metrics.core.Histogram; import com.yammer.metrics.core.Metric; @@ -29,8 +31,6 @@ import com.yammer.metrics.core.MetricsRegistry; import com.yammer.metrics.reporting.ConsoleReporter; import com.yammer.metrics.reporting.JmxReporter; -import java.io.PrintStream; - /** * Wrapper around MetricsRegistry for per-superstep metrics. */ @@ -116,9 +116,9 @@ public class SuperstepMetricsRegistry extends GiraphMetricsRegistry { @Override public void processHistogram(MetricName name, Histogram histogram, PrintStream stream) { + stream.printf(" sum = %,2.2f%n", histogram.sum()); super.processHistogram(name, histogram, stream); stream.printf(" count = %d%n", histogram.count()); - stream.printf(" sum = %,2.2f%n", histogram.sum()); } } .run(); }
